ABSTRACT:

Database management is becoming increasingly difficult as legacy architecture continues to lag under booming data volumes. CallSource, a call tracking and recording software vendor, is no stranger to these issues.

CallSource’s database server was 3 years old and began suffering significant performance issues as transaction volumes began rising. Inside this case study, discover how CallSource was able to overcome these database management challenges by implementing Oracle Database Appliance (OBA).

Read on to learn how the OBA enabled CallSource to:

  • Eliminate patch tracking and the need to match hardware compatibility lists
  • Drastically improve report run times from 24 hours to mere minutes
  • Reduce overall power consumption
